However, if the contractor determines that your home warranty does not cover the damage, your claim will be denied. if your home warranty claim is denied, you have a few options. you can pay for the repairs yourself, you can negotiate with the home warranty company to see if they will cover some or all of the costs, or you can file a complaint.
